An electrical circuit switches instantaneously from a 8 volt battery to a 11 volt battery 7 seconds after being turned on. Sketch on a sheet of paper a graph the battery voltage against time. Then fill in the formulas below for the function represented by your graph.


For t < _____, V(t) = _____

For t ≥ _____, V(t) = _____


At what point or points is your function discontinuous?

t = _____

(Give your answer as a comma-separated list, or enter the word none if there are no discontinuities.)

Note: variable t - defines secs Per the question stating instantaneous switching at (t < 0) the voltage V(t) = 0 volts given the switch was turned on at t = 0. At (t < 7) the voltage V(t) = 8 volts. At t>= 7 the voltage V(t) = 11 volts. The point or points that the function is discontinuous occur at t=0, and t=7.
